2. Background
HISTORY
Spinal Injury Hospital founded in 1944
As Rehabilitation Center for World war II victims of
Spinal Injury by a Charity group
Government took over in 1963
Now under MOMS
3. Mandate of NSIH
Provision of Specialized health care to persons with
Spinal injury
These include;
1.Rehabilitative: physiotherapy, occupational,
psychological, social therapies
2. Medical, nursing, surgical
3. preventive: health education to the public
4. Sources
Allocation from Central government cares for up to
20% (some equipments and salaries)
The FIF funds collected caters for consumables and
utilities which is 30%
The shortfall is mobilized through public private
partnerships
5. Challenges
Resources allocated by government are scanty
Cost of treating a Spinal Injured patient are huge:
initial care KSh.300,000 to KSh500,000
Being the only spinal injury hospital in Kenya, NSIH
has a long waiting time for admission. Bed capacity 30
Patients admitted late with complications have
increased cost of care.
Need to improve infrastructure, equipment and
training to improve efficiency.
6. Initiatives to Bridge Gaps
1. Public private partnerships PPP
2. Provision of Other services using available staff and
equipment to generate funds
3. Mobilizing spinal patients and community to
register for NHIF
7. Some of Achievements
1. Building and equipping of laboratory, laundry and
workshop (Safaricom and GOK)
2. Building and equipping Physiotherapy unit (Merali
group and GOK)
3. Refurbishment of patients wards, kitchen and
nursing offices (Rotary and local banks)
4. Building power house (Power technics)
5. Building of operation theatre (Vohra Sarova)
8. cont
6. Training partnership with India spinal Hospital
7.Surgical training and equipment exchange
partnership with Nuvasive spine foundation USA
18. Going forward
Continue to mobilize resources to build 3 New spinal
hospitals out of Nairobi.
To start Patient follow up outreach compaign to
improve on their survival and integration in society.
To sensitize insurance companies and motorist to
allocate a percentage of premium for patient care in
case accident occurs.
